What are some common challenges faced by team members in Versapay's client implementation roles?

Team members involved in client implementation at Versapay often encounter challenges such as adapting to diverse client business processes, managing tight project timelines, and ensuring seamless integration with clients' existing financial systems. Collaboration across technical, product, and customer success teams is crucial to resolve issues quickly and deliver a positive client experience. Staying proactive in communication and being flexible with problem-solving are key to overcoming these challenges and achieving successful project outcomes.

What is Versapay and what does the company do?

Versapay is a financial technology company that specializes in providing cloud-based accounts receivable (AR) automation and payment solutions for businesses. Their platform helps companies streamline invoice-to-cash processes, improve cash flow, and enhance collaboration between AR teams and their customers. Versapay's solutions are designed to automate manual AR tasks, enable electronic invoicing and payments, and provide real-time visibility into receivables. The company serves a variety of industries, aiming to make B2B payments faster and more efficient.
